Achieving a Stunning Desert Oasis: Landscaping Inspiration

When you think of a desert, you may envision a barren landscape with little to no vegetation. However, with the right landscaping techniques and inspiration, you can transform your backyard into a stunning desert oasis. By incorporating elements like drought-resistant plants, natural stone features, and water-wise design, you can create a beautiful and inviting outdoor space that is both sustainable and visually striking.

One of the first steps in achieving a stunning desert oasis is to choose the right plants for your landscape. Opt for drought-resistant species that can thrive in the harsh conditions of the desert. Some popular options include succulents, cacti, and native grasses. These plants require minimal water and maintenance, making them ideal for a desert-inspired garden.

Incorporating natural stone features into your landscape can also add a touch of elegance and sophistication. Consider using stones in various sizes and colors to create pathways, retaining walls, or decorative accents. Not only do these features enhance the overall aesthetic of your outdoor space, but they also help conserve water by reducing the need for traditional grass lawns.

Water-wise design is another important aspect of creating a desert oasis. Consider incorporating a water feature, such as a fountain or pond, to add a sense of tranquility to your landscape. Additionally, installing a drip irrigation system can help ensure that your plants receive the proper amount of water without wasting any resources. By implementing these strategies, you can create a sustainable and environmentally-friendly outdoor space that is both practical and visually appealing.
